How is healthcare in Cook Islands compared to Senegal?

Senegal generally does better on health & wellbeing, though Cook Islands leads in doctors per 10,000 people. There are 13.4 doctors per 10,000 people in Cook Islands, compared to 1.3 in Senegal. Cook Islands scores 46 on the WHO universal health coverage index (Senegal: 50).

What language do they speak in Cook Islands?

The official languages in Cook Islands are Cook Islands Māori and English. In Senegal, the official language is French.
